Why Software Engineering? A Brief Look Into History and Demand

Software engineering as a discipline was formally recognized in the late 1960s, when the industry started facing the “software crisis,” meaning that projects were often late, over budget, or failed entirely. Since then, the field evolved dramatically. Today, software engineers build everything from mobile apps to complex AI systems. According to the U.S. Bureau of Labor Statistics, employment of software developers is projected to grow 25% from 2021 to 2031, much faster than average.

### Step 1: Build Strong Foundations in Programming

You can’t become a software engineer without learning programming languages. But don’t just jump into coding; start with understanding the fundamentals of computer science. Things like algorithms, data structures, and computer architecture are essential.

  • Learn languages that are widely used like Python, Java, or JavaScript.
  • Understand basic concepts like loops, conditionals, variables, and functions.
  • Practice with simple projects, like calculators or to-do lists.

Example: Many new learners try to learn complex frameworks before mastering basics, which leads to confusion and frustration.

What Are the Best Programming Languages to Learn for a Software Engineering Career?

What Are the Best Programming Languages to Learn for a Software Engineering Career?

Starting a career in software engineering can feel overwhelming, especially with so many programming languages and paths to choose from. If you ever wonder what are the best programming languages to learn for a software engineering career or how to become a software engineer, this article will guide you through some essential tips and practical advice. Whether you live in New York or anywhere else, the journey to becoming a software engineer shares common steps and challenges.

What Are the Best Programming Languages to Learn for a Software Engineering Career?

Choosing the right programming languages depends on your goals, but some languages have stood the test of time and remain highly relevant today. Here’s a quick overview of popular languages and why they matter:

  • Python: Known for its simplicity and readability, Python is widely used in web development, data science, artificial intelligence, and automation. It has huge community support and tons of libraries.
  • JavaScript: The backbone of web development, JavaScript is essential if you want to build interactive websites or work in front-end or full-stack development.
  • Java: Used extensively in enterprise environments, Android app development, and large systems. Java is known for its portability and robustness.
  • C++: Popular in systems programming, game development, and applications requiring high performance. It’s a bit harder to learn but offers deep understanding of how computers work.
  • C#: Primarily used in Windows applications and game development with Unity. It’s a versatile language backed by Microsoft.
  • Ruby: Famous for its elegant syntax and used in web development, mostly with Ruby on Rails framework.
  • Go (Golang): Created by Google, Go is great for scalable and efficient software, especially in cloud computing.
  • Swift: The go-to language for iOS and macOS apps. If mobile development on Apple platforms interests you, Swift is a must.

Here’s a simple comparison table to help you grasp their main uses and learning curve:

LanguagePrimary UseDifficulty LevelPopularity
PythonWeb, Data Science, AIEasyVery High
JavaScriptWeb DevelopmentMediumVery High
JavaEnterprise Apps, AndroidMediumHigh
C++Systems, Game DevHardMedium
C#Windows Apps, GamesMediumMedium
RubyWeb DevelopmentEasyMedium
GoCloud, Scalable SystemsMediumGrowing
SwiftiOS/macOS AppsMediumHigh

Insider Secrets: How to Build a Winning Software Engineer Resume That Gets Hired

A resume is your first impression to hiring managers. Many job seekers make the mistake of just dumping their job titles and responsibilities, hoping that will be enough. But hiring managers, especially in New York’s competitive market, want to see results, impact, and relevance. Here’s what you can do differently:

1. Focus on Achievements, Not Just Duties
Instead of saying “Worked on backend system,” say “Improved backend processing speed by 30%, reducing customer wait time.” Numbers and results grab attention.

2. Tailor Your Resume for Each Job
Use keywords from the job description. If the role requires experience in ReactJS, make sure you mention your projects or experience with React clearly.

3. Keep It Simple and Clean
Use bullet points, no fancy fonts or colors. Hiring managers skim resumes quickly, so make your points stand out.

4. Include a Projects Section
Especially if you’re a recent graduate or switching careers, showing real projects (even personal or open-source) can demonstrate your skills.

5. Use Action Verbs and Quantify Your Impact
Words like “developed,” “led,” “created,” “optimized” paired with numbers make your resume dynamic.

Career Path in Software Engineering: From Junior Developer to Tech Lead

Software engineering careers often begin with entry-level roles like Junior Developer. Over time, with experience and skill, you can progress to more senior and leadership positions. Below is a simple outline of typical career stages:

RoleTypical ExperienceResponsibilities
Junior Developer0-2 yearsWriting and debugging code, learning from seniors
Mid-level Developer2-5 yearsDesigning features, optimizing code, mentoring juniors
Senior Developer5-8 yearsLeading projects, architecture decisions, code reviews
Tech Lead7+ yearsManaging teams, coordinating with stakeholders, setting technical vision

Notice that these are approximate and can vary by company.
